Services to celebrate the life of Juanita Akins, 88, lifelong resident of Bryan County who passed away peacefully on Tuesday, Oct. 14, 2008, at her home, will be held at 2 p.m. Saturday at Bokchito Church of Christ. Ernest Sturch and John Frank will officiate.
Juanita was born July 13, 1920, in Bennington, Oklahoma to Alvie and Nellie (Carter) Keeth. She attended school and later married Elmer Akins in 1938 at Jackson, Oklahoma. She worked as Postmaster and was a member of the Postal Workers Association. She was a member of the Bokchito Church of Christ and she enjoyed cooking, gardening, spending time with family and friends and spending time on her front porch. Juanita will be greatly missed by all who knew and dearly loved her.
Juanita was preceded in death by her parents, Alvie and Nellie Keeth; husband, Elmer Akins; son, Ronnie Akins; sisters, Fay Ferguson and Imajean Brantley; and grandson, Keith Akins.
Left to cherish her memory are her children, LaNell Dollins and Charles Akins and wife Suzanne of Bokchito, Oklahoma; grandchildren, Deborah Graumann, Michael Dollins and wife Roxann, Tammy Haddock and husband John, Pam Wagner and husband Randy, Ronda Akins and Brian Akins and wife Marianne; sister, Betty Thomas; 15 great-grandchildren; three great-great-grandchildren; special friend and neighbor Mary Jo Frank; and other relatives and a host of dear and loved friends.
Interment will be in Bennington Cemetery with Michael Dollins, John Haddock, Randy Wagner, Brian Akins, Trent Wagner and Kevin Jeffries serving as pallbearers.
